Dade Moeller employees have worked for 1 million hours without an Occupational Safety and Health Administration recordable injury.
It is the second time that Dade Moeller has achieved 1 million safe work hours since the company was created in 1994. In 2007, the company celebrated 1.2 million hours worked without a lost-time injury.
The 1 million mark was reached this year despite recent and rapid changes in the type of work the company performs.
Workers have taken field samples at the Deepwater Horizon oil spill, done environmental cleanup work at Hanford and traveled to Japan to ensure safe demonstrations of decontamination equipment after the Fukushima disaster.
